Start Your Teaching Career with Confidence – ECT Opportunities Available

Location: North East England (including Darlington and surrounding areas)
Position: Early Career Teacher (ECT)
Contract: Full-Time / Flexible Supply Options
Agency: Teaching Personnel

Kickstart Your Teaching Journey

Are you an Early Career Teacher ready to take your first step into the classroom? Working with Teaching Personnel gives you the opportunity to build your experience, develop your confidence, and find the right school environment to begin a successful and rewarding career.

Whether you’re looking for a long-term placement or want to gain experience across different schools, we’ll support you every step of the way.

 

Why Start Your Career with Teaching Personnel?

Starting your career in education can feel overwhelming—but with the right support, it becomes an exciting opportunity. Here’s how we help you succeed:

  • Flexible Opportunities: Explore a variety of schools and year groups to find where you thrive
  • Career Development: Access to CPD courses and training to strengthen your teaching practice
  • Dedicated Support: Work with a specialist consultant who understands your goals
  • Pathway to Permanent Roles: Many of our ECT placements lead to long-term or permanent positions
  • Work-Life Balance: Choose roles that suit your lifestyle and availability
  • Competitive Pay: Weekly pay aligned with your experience and responsibilities

Your Role as an ECT

  • Deliver engaging and inclusive lessons in line with the national curriculum
  • Create a positive and supportive learning environment
  • Assess and monitor pupil progress
  • Build strong relationships with pupils, staff, and parents
  • Continue developing your teaching skills through feedback and training

What We’re Looking For

  •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or pending qualification
  • A passion for teaching and inspiring young learners
  • Strong communication and organisational skills
  • A proactive and adaptable approach
  • Commitment to safeguarding and professional standards

All applicants will require the appropriate qualifications and training for this role. Please see the FAQ’s on the Teaching Personnel website for details.
All pay rates quoted will be inclusive of 12.07% statutory holiday pay. This advert is for a temporary position. In some cases, the option to make this role permanent may become available at a later date.
Teaching Personnel is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children. We undertake safeguarding checks on all workers in accordance with DfE statutory guidance ‘Keeping Children Safe in Education’ this may also include an online search as part of our due diligence on shortlisted applicants.
We offer all our registered candidates FREE child protection and prevent duty training. All candidates must undertake or have undertaken a valid en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check. Full assistance provided.
